Frequency of feeling wonder about the universe among adults with a household income of $100,000 or more by belief in God (2014) Switch to: Belief in God among adults with a household income of $100,000 or more by frequency feeling a sense of wonder about the universe

% of adults with a household income of $100,000 or more who feel a sense of wonder about the universe…

Belief in GodAt least once a weekOnce or twice a monthSeveral times a yearSeldom/neverDon't knowSample size
Believe in God; absolutely certain45%18%14%22%1%3,655
Believe in God; fairly certain37%21%20%21%1%1,547
Believe in God; not too/not at all certain46%21%18%15%< 1%500
Do not believe in God49%19%16%15%1%1,043
Other/don't know if they believe in God45%20%16%18%1%232
